About Jadranka

A Croatian national, Jadranka Jakovcic trained in both civil law and common law jurisdictions. She joined Bracewell in July 2021 from an international law firm, where she advised States in both investment treaty and commercial arbitrations, with particular experience in cases conducted under the auspices of the International Centre for Settlement of Investment Disputes (ICSID).

Jadranka has also practiced in Croatia, Italy and Brussels, Belgium, as part of the Legal Service of the European Commission, representing the Commission in cases before the European Court of Justice and working on preparation and codification of Commission acts.

Jadranka serves as a co-chair of the International Dispute Resolution Committee of the New York State Bar Association and is a co-chair of Young Croatian Arbitration Practitioners Association. She regularly speaks and writes on topics of international arbitration.
